two.1.4) Short description

NHSE539 Clinical Dental Referral Management Service (CDRMS) Request for Information ( RFI) NHS England - North East and Yorkshire Region

North of England Commissioning Support (NECS) is working for and on behalf of NHS England - North East and Yorkshire Region (the Contracting Authority), who are conducting a Request for Information (RFI) exercise in order to gain a better understanding of the capacity and appetite of the market to deliver a Clinical Dental Referral Management Service (CDRMS).

The aim of the CDRMS is to manage referrals for dental services across Yorkshire and the Humber, including non-elective referrals (as agreed with the Provider of the CDRMS) and those referrals where the General Dental Practitioner (GDP) suspects a malignancy.

The Contracting Authority reserves the right to request expansion of this service in the future to encompass and include other dental referral pathways. The Contracting Authority accepts that any future expansion would be subject to negotiation, however, the successful CDRMS Provider must be able to demonstrate that their systems and processes are capable of expansion, e.g., to manage referrals for additional specialties, and demonstrate that they can support improved local access, an overall improved experience for the patient and value for money.
